Cost of Jetted Tub Replacement in Lake City
Replacing a jetted tub in Lake City, FL can be a significant investment, but understanding the various factors that influence the cost can help homeowners budget more effectively. From the type of tub you choose to the complexity of the installation, several elements can impact the overall expense.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Type of Jetted Tub: The model and features of the tub can significantly influence the price. High-end models with advanced features will cost more.
- Materials: The quality of materials used, such as acrylic or fiberglass, will affect the overall cost.
- Labor: Labor costs in Lake City, FL can vary, impacting the total expense for installation.
- Plumbing Adjustments: Any necessary changes to existing plumbing can add to the cost.
- Electrical Work: Additional wiring or electrical upgrades may be required for the new tub.
- Removal of Old Tub: The cost of removing and disposing of the old tub can add to the total expense.
- Permits: Depending on local regulations, permits may be required, adding to the cost.
Average Costs for Common Tasks
| Task | Average Cost (Lake City, FL) |
|---|---|
| Purchase of Jetted Tub | $1,500 - $5,000 |
| Labor for Installation | $500 - $1,500 |
| Plumbing Adjustments | $300 - $800 |
| Electrical Work | $200 - $600 |
| Removal of Old Tub | $150 - $400 |
| Permits | $50 - $200 |
